AnyChat技术支持论坛
标题:
2014-11-18 AnyChat支持x86架构的Android平台
[打印本页]
作者:
admin
时间:
2014-11-18 11:51
标题:
2014-11-18 AnyChat支持x86架构的Android平台
目前主流Android平台大部分是ARM架构,包括常见的手机、平板等,这是AnyChat for Android SDK一直就支持的架构。
作为Intel卓越精英合作伙伴,我们的研发团队一直在针对Intel x86架构(Atom处理器)的Android平台进行移植、优化,自AnyChat r4353版本开始,AnyChat for Android SDK将正式支持ARM、x86两大阵营。
在新版本的SDK中,用Eclipse导入SDK包\src\helloAnyChat工程,其目录结构为:
android_libs.jpg
(194.87 KB, 下载次数: 3168)
下载附件
2014-11-18 11:40 上传
在libs目录下,有子目录armeabi(适用于ARM架构)、子目录x86(适用于x86架构)分别对应两种架构,
建议在apk打包时将这两个子目录同时打包,这样同一个apk,便可以兼容ARM和x86的设备
。
如果想缩小apk包的体积,只支持ARM架构的Android设备,则可以删除x86目录;如果只需要支持x86架构的Android设备,则可以删除armeabi目录。
对于已经开发完的应用,
只需要升级SDK(更新src\com\bairuitech\anychat目录下的.java源代码)并更新库文件(将armeabi、x86目录拷贝到libs目录中)即可,上层应用代码不需要进行修改
,AnyChat针对ARM,或是x86提供的API接口都是统一的。
欢迎光临 AnyChat技术支持论坛 (http://bbs.anychat.cn/)
Powered by Discuz! X3